13 SaaS Optimization Tips for IT Leaders

Your business could be spending tens of thousands on SaaS applications—but are you really using them to your full advantage? Research says probably not. Today, the average business uses 130 SaaS apps for day-to-day operations, a number that has steadily climbed over the past decade. Of those, 65% fall under the veil of shadow IT, meaning the IT team is unaware they were ever adopted.

How to Master Reporting on Microsoft SCOM

System Center Operations Manager (SCOM) reporting offers organizations a powerful toolset for monitoring and managing their IT infrastructure. The benefits of SCOM reporting include real-time performance monitoring, historical analysis for trend identification, customizable dashboards, and the ability to conduct compliance audits. These features empower administrators to proactively address issues, optimize resource allocation, and maintain compliance with industry regulations.
